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

macos-latest nightly tests fail with "no space left on device" #244

Closed
kmoe opened this issue Sep 9, 2024 · 0 comments · Fixed by #245
Closed

macos-latest nightly tests fail with "no space left on device" #244

kmoe opened this issue Sep 9, 2024 · 0 comments · Fixed by #245
Assignees
Labels

Comments

@kmoe
Copy link
Member

kmoe commented Sep 9, 2024

While building Vault from a Git revision the nightly tests error with the following:

=== RUN   TestGitRevision_vault
2024/09/09 08:09:31 git_revision.go:102: running vault pre-clone check (timeout: 1m0s)
2024/09/09 08:09:31 git_revision.go:108: vault pre-clone check finished
2024/09/09 08:09:31 git_revision.go:137: cloning vault repository from https://github.com/hashicorp/vault.git to /var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-build-vault651794733 (timeout: 5m0s)
2024/09/09 08:10:16 git_revision.go:150: cloning vault finished
2024/09/09 08:10:16 git_revision.go:156: vault repository HEAD is at c9340dc7d5295ea28b2cd4b6e013886fde22bbd6
2024/09/09 08:10:16 git_revision.go:182: install dir is "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-vault-c9340dc7d5295ea28b2cd4b6e013886fde22bbd6683636249"
2024/09/09 08:10:16 git_revision.go:190: attempting to copy license file to "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-vault-c9340dc7d5295ea28b2cd4b6e013886fde22bbd6683636249"
2024/09/09 08:10:16 git_revision.go:206: found license file at "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-build-vault651794733/LICENSE"
2024/09/09 08:10:16 git_revision.go:218: copying license file from "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-build-vault651794733/LICENSE" to "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-vault-c9340dc7d5295ea28b2cd4b6e013886fde22bbd6683636249/LICENSE.txt"
2024/09/09 08:10:16 git_revision.go:234: license file copied from "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-build-vault651794733/LICENSE" to "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-vault-c9340dc7d5295ea28b2cd4b6e013886fde22bbd6683636249/LICENSE.txt" (4919 bytes)
2024/09/09 08:10:16 git_revision.go:195: building vault (timeout: 25m0s)
2024/09/09 08:10:16 go_build.go:132: attempting to satisfy guessed Go requirement 1.22.6
2024/09/09 08:10:16 go_build.go:53: building using Go 1.23.1
2024/09/09 08:10:16 go_build.go:65: executing go ["mod" "download"] in "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-build-vault651794733"
2024/09/09 08:10:50 go_build.go:83: executing go ["build" "-o" "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-vault-c9340dc7d5295ea28b2cd4b6e013886fde22bbd6683636249/vault"] in "/var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/hc-install-build-vault651794733"
2024/09/09 08:14:28 git_revision.go:197: building of vault finished
    git_revision_test.go:111: unable to build: exit status 1
        # github.com/hashicorp/vault
        /Users/runner/hostedtoolcache/go/1.23.1/arm64/pkg/tool/darwin_arm64/link: /Users/runner/hostedtoolcache/go/1.23.1/arm64/pkg/tool/darwin_arm64/link: running dsymutil failed: exit status 1
        /Applications/Xcode_15.4.app/Contents/Developer/Toolchains/XcodeDefault.xctoolchain/usr/bin/dsymutil -f $WORK/b001/exe/a.out -o /var/folders/py/lcjn3y352g1106vf1rqk521r0000gn/T/go-link-2462433944/go.dwarf
        LLVM ERROR: IO failure on output stream: No space left on device
        
        
--- FAIL: TestGitRevision_vault (297.12s)

This has been happening since 7th September.

Looks like it might be this issue: actions/runner-images#10511

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
Projects
None yet
Development

Successfully merging a pull request may close this issue.

1 participant